Short-tube-transistor radio-Soviet production, has entered the equipment of the Polish Army in the early 70s last. Century as a successor to the R-350M radio station.
It was designed for special groups airborne units and sabotage and spy and provide connectivity at distances up to 1500 km for the 16-meter air links.
Frequency range | 2,5 - 15 MHz (transmitter) 2 - 15,5 MHz (receiver) |
Modulation | automatic and manual telegraphy reception of AM and SSB emissions |
Frequency change | fluent tuning, Plot scale as 2; 5 and 10 kHz depending on the sub-range |
Intermediate frequency | 690 kHz |
Output power | 10 W (transmitter) |
Sensitivity | no worse than 15 μV for receiving AM no worse than 5 μV for receiving telegraphy |
Control | local and remote via the telephone line and the field telephone |
Calibrator | built-in crystal calibrator |
Power | 4 rechargeable silver-zinc 1.5 V / 5 Ah and power supply from an external source 6V |
Power consumption | 8 A (transmission) 3 A (reception) |
Weight | 15,5 kg (in a amphibious assault case) |
Temperature range | -30 to +50 °C |
